I have a large table in word. Every item in every cell needs to have a
percentage sign after it.

How can I do this without entering one manually at the end of each number?


Word doesn't have any good way to do that. Excel does, though -- just
go to Format Cell and set it to Percentage. After entering the data
into Excel, copy the cells and paste them into Word, which will treat
the selection as a table.
